Michael R Sweet
a69fcbcaaa
Fix _mxml_vsnprintf on Windows (Issue #245 )
6 years ago
Michael R Sweet
1b8f4a2091
The `mxmlSetOpaquef` and `mxmlSetTextf` functions did not work (Issue #244 )
...
Use _mxml_vstrdupf function, not _mxml_strdupf.
6 years ago
Michael R Sweet
0b1caf41cc
Fix use-after-free bug in mxmlSet APIs (Issue #241 )
6 years ago
Michael R Sweet
621a4de9b2
Add line numbers to error messages (Issue #230 )
6 years ago
Michael R Sweet
7d058ab701
Changelog for header change (Issue #240 )
6 years ago
Michael R Sweet
20619d4eab
Changelog for license change (Issue #239 )
6 years ago
Michael R Sweet
f166ad1977
License change to Apache 2.0 w/exceptions for GPL2/LGPL2 software.
6 years ago
Michael R Sweet
ea6778390a
Bump version to 3.0.
...
Move all of the private structure definitions to mxml-private.h.
6 years ago
Michael R Sweet
bc27547035
Switch to codedoc-generated documentation. Remove all old HTML docs.
6 years ago
Michael R Sweet
eadf40fa70
Remove mxmldoc (Issue #237 )
6 years ago
Michael R Sweet
4f5577dd46
Fix potential buffer overflow when writing a double (Issue #233 )
6 years ago
Michael R Sweet
1afcfdbeb6
Fix potential crash bug in mxmldoc (Issue #235 , Issue #236 )
6 years ago
Michael R Sweet
2304c06577
Changelog.
6 years ago
Michael R Sweet
f86c2671aa
Do not write siblings of the passed node (Issue #228 )
6 years ago
Michael R Sweet
d32a541211
Fix crash bug in mxmlWrite functions (Issue #228 )
6 years ago
Michael R Sweet
a90ff1753a
Update va_copy macro for BCC (Issue #211 )
6 years ago
Michael R Sweet
911f74e0d0
Changelog.
6 years ago
Michael R Sweet
4a593cc075
Fix cross-compile installs (Issue #218 )
6 years ago
Michael R Sweet
e0db328ec8
Don't add ]] to the CDATA node (Issue #216 )
6 years ago
Michael R Sweet
a8cd71b8dd
Remove remainder of docset support from mxmldoc (Issue #198 )
6 years ago
Michael R Sweet
53507f34c8
Update to current version of zipc functions.
...
Drop Xcode docset generation since current versions of Xcode no longer support
it... :/ (Issue #198 )
6 years ago
Michael Sweet
ef7e5d433c
Fix writing of custom data nodes (Issue #201 )
7 years ago
Michael Sweet
dc87d4ad50
Add @exclude format@ directive.
7 years ago
Michael Sweet
79e9bec13c
Changelog.
8 years ago
Michael Sweet
bcfa6ef518
Update/fix documentation.
...
Add mxmlNewOpaquef and mxmlSetOpaquef functions.
Fix discussion writing code to look for opaque strings.
Fix dependencies for documentation generation.
8 years ago
Michael Sweet
48c3c62521
Add mxmlElementAttrGetByIndex and mxmlElementAttrGetCount (Issue #185 )
8 years ago
Michael Sweet
b79d3e0f07
Add support for SOURCE_DATE_EPOCH environment variable (Issue #193 )
8 years ago
Michael Sweet
b06830dc0d
Finalize Markdown support - man pages (Issue #194 )
8 years ago
Michael Sweet
8b32ac7556
Finalize and document EPUB support (Issue #189 )
...
Update footer for mxml(3) man page.
Update header for mxmldoc.xsd file.
8 years ago
Michael Sweet
923dc965b9
CDATA nodes now omit the trailing "]]" for convenience (Issue #170 )
8 years ago
Michael Sweet
876e6a9ac8
mxmlElementSetAttrf did not work with some versions of Visual Studio
...
(Issue #184 )
8 years ago
Michael Sweet
6827e84f17
Changelog.
8 years ago
Michael Sweet
2b94fdd0dd
Add (limited) cross-compilation support (Issue #188 )
8 years ago
Michael Sweet
39065168d4
Update README and CHANGES to markdown.
8 years ago